What is sustainable fashion?

As in any other sector, sustainable fashion also exists. Furthermore, it helps meet the sustainable development goals outlined in the first paragraph. This concept could be defined as the production of various clothing and textiles where brands take into account the environmental impact of the materials they use, the processes they work with and the production of their garments. It also includes consideration of the social impacts of how clothing is made and sold. Brands that do not consider sustainability in their production practices run the risk of creating clothing that negatively impacts both the environment and society.

This is a considerable issue because consumers tend to have high standards of what they wear. They care about where they come from and how they are made.

Challenges facing the sustainable fashion industry

Sustainable fashion is a trend that has been around for a while. In short, it is about the idea of minimizing the environmental impact and social responsibility in the way clothes are made. Nowadays, it is difficult to be sustainable as a company and as a consumer.

Some of the challenges facing sustainable fashion include how quickly clothes go out of style and how often they need to be replaced. Another challenge you face is figuring out what counts as "sustainable." For example, making clothes locally could generate more emissions than making them abroad if the latter has better technology. There are also other ethical dilemmas that companies must resolve when trying to do something good for the environment, but which might have negative effects on people's livelihoods or not be socially fair.

The importance of ethical fashion

Sustainable or also called ethical fashion is an important part of our society and a big industry. It is also a topic that has been largely ignored in the past. In recent years, more brands have paid attention to sustainable fashion and more consumers are becoming aware of the importance of wearing environmentally friendly garments and fabrics.

There are many reasons to care about how our clothes are made, from animal welfare to human rights violations, but it's also important for environmental reasons. Let's not forget that the manufacture of clothes produces a lot of pollution and consumes a lot of natural resources.

The manufacture of fabrics is one of the most polluting aspects of fashion production due to the dyeing process and the use of toxic chemical products in the manufacture of textiles that are used in what is known as fast fashion. Fabric dyeing contributes to high levels of water pollution, which is often caused by effluents that are released into these water bodies. Sewage is known to contain harmful substances such as bacteria, chemicals and heavy metals.

The basics of sustainable fashion

Sustainable fashion is the conscious and careful consideration of the environmental and social impact of what clothing is worn. Promotes redesigning clothing to be more functional and durable to reduce waste from fast fashion production, using materials that are eco-friendly to reduce your carbon footprint, making clothing from recycled materials, buying second-hand clothing, or donating clothing Unwanted.

The objective of sustainable fashion is to reduce the environmental impact of the production and consumption of clothing. It also seeks to reduce waste by using fewer materials or designing clothes that can be repaired or recycled.
